FAQs About Pre-Sale Building Inspection

What does a pre-sale house inspection involve?

A pre-sale house inspection is done by a licensed inspector before you list your property. It spots problems that could set back the sale, so you can fix them first. To book house inspections or building inspections in Whangamata, call Coromandel House Inspections at 0800 754 160.

Why get a pre-sale house inspection before putting my home on the market?

A pre-sale house inspection lets you know the real condition of your property up front, so you are less likely to face surprises during the buyer’s house inspections or building inspections. What do inspectors check in a pre-sale house inspection?

During a pre-sale house inspection, inspectors check the structure, roof, plumbing, electrical systems, foundation, and other areas to find any issues. How should I prepare my home for a pre-sale house inspection?

Make sure the entire home is easy to access for house inspections, including the attic, garage, and the areas under sinks. Clean up and take care of simple maintenance beforehand so your pre-sale house inspection goes faster.
